Descriptive Gazetteer Entry for CHAPEL-SUCKEN

CHAPEL-SUCKEN, a township in Millom parish, Cumberland; on the river Duddon, 12 miles SE by S of Ravenglass. Acres, 2,054. Real property, £1,893. Pop., 291. Houses, 59.


(John Marius Wilson, Imperial Gazetteer of England and Wales (1870-72))
